Lessen Interference, Protect Your Gear, and Hear Enhanced Sound: Four-Outlet Musical Fidelity BPC5 Balanced Power Conditioner Offers 200VA and 800VA Zones, Handles Source Equipment and an Amp
Made for source components, preamplifiers, and one high-power amplifier, the Musical Fidelity BPC5 balanced power conditioner offers four outlets, two isolated power zones, and an easy way to separate your digital and analog devices to cut down on interference. Providing clean power as well as surge protection, over- and under-voltage protection, overload protection, and DC blocker, BPC3 will reward you sonically in the form of broader dynamics, bigger soundstages, increased instrumental separation, and clearer details.
Built to high-end specifications and rigorously tested to comply with top-tier safety standards, BPC5 offers 200VA of power in one zone and 800VA in the second. Inside, the 4.92 x 17.32 x 15.75-inch (HWD), BPC5 relies on an ultra-quiet balanced isolating toroidal transformer to do the heavy lifting. With outstanding RFI attenuation of more than 57dB and a heavy steel case that further guards against interference, the sharp-looking BPC5 is a proven and simple way to protect your valuable audio components — and experience heightened sound quality.
Toroidal Transformer
The key to all toroidal transformer advantages is its efficiency, and the key of efficiency is the transformer’s core. The core is a continuous strip of grain oriented silicon steel, wound as a clock spring under tension. There is no air gap, resulting in a stacking factor of 95% of its weight. Typical efficiency figures for toroidal transformers are 90%, which means that 90% of the input power is transformed into output power and just 10% converted into waste like heat, electromagnetic radiation, and mechanical vibration. Toroidal transformers therefore radiate about one tenth of the magnetic field of EI transformers.
Overload Protection and Input Voltage Detection
When the device detects an overload, the “no-fuse breaker“ will turn to protection mode. If you need to reset the device, just press the “no-fuse breaker“ and check your system to be sure that the device is not over-loaded. All BPCs are equipped with an under voltage (UVP) and over voltage (OVP) protection. The LEDs on the front panel show the current working status. Green means that the device is in normal working mode. If the LED is red, check if your input voltage is correct.
Surge Protection
Musical Fidelity BPC power conditioners protect connected equipment through their innovative series mode surge suppression that also pays attention to keep the power clean. Most surge suppression circuits are shunt mode. Excessive voltage surges are shunted to ground, which raises the ground voltage and may contaminate audio and video signals. BPC designs absorb surges more than 2V above peak line voltage, so ground is not affected.
